4. Application for a grant shall be made in a manner and form as determined by the Office of the Attorney General. A formal Notice of Availability of Funding shall be posted prior to the time for acceptance of applications. However, at a minimum, in applying for the grant, the applicant shall provide:

a. a description of how the applicant proposes to use the grant funds to implement an evidence-based violence reduction initiative pursuant to the provisions of this act;

b. a description of how the applicant proposes to use the grant funds to promote or improve coordination among agencies, organizations, and any already-existing violence reduction strategies or

programs, in order to minimize duplication of services and achieve maximum impact;

c. objective evidence indicating that the applicant’s proposed violence reduction initiative would likely reduce rates of homicides and other incidents involving the use of firearms; and

d. clearly defined, measurable objectives for the violence reduction initiative.

L.2019, c.365, s.4.
